Question: Why do I need a videographer when I already have a photographer?
Answer: As sad as it's sounds, the number one thing most couples say about their special day is that they
don't remember most of it. So much planning goes into your day for such a long period of time that once
it's here, it goes by in a second. Having a videographer present allows you to relive all the important moments
as they happened for years to come. People's expressions, the sounds of the day, and all the details you've
spent so much time preparing are archived when you choose to have a videographer present. Lastly,
reserving a professional to handle such a task means clean, steady, properly lit, and close-up shots of your
event are a guarantee.

Question: What type of equipment do you use?
Answer: Video Vérité uses professional 3 chip digital cameras for all video recording. In addition, sound is
captured through the use of UHF wireless lapel microphones, UHF wireless handheld microphones and other
on-camera microphones. We also use camera mounted lighting for dimly lit situations, especially during receptions.

Question: Where does you name come from? How do you pronounce it?
Answer: We get asked this one a lot. It is phonetically pronouced, Video Vair-it-A Productions. The dictionary
contains the term cinema vérité, which means "a movie that shows ordinary people in actual activities without
being controlled by a director". We've just made a play off of the term!
